Parisian Cashmere is pale, warm-toned shade of orange. It is better contrasting with black. This color combines beautifully with blue cyan, mid magenta or green cyan

In a RGB color space, hex #d1c7b8 is made of 35% red, 34% green and 31% blue. In a HSL mode Parisian Cashmere has a hue angle of 36°, a saturation of 21.37% and a lightness of 77.06%. In a CMYK space (used in printing only), hex #d1c7b8 is made of 0% cyan, 3.92% magenta, 9.8% yellow and 18.04% black ink.
